Bachoco USA is seeking a Feed Mill Manager for our Fort Smith, AR location.

 

Summary: The Feed Mill Manager provides leadership, consultation, strategic operational plans and direction to enable both feed manufacturing and deliveries to produce and haul feed. Performs administrative duties in preparing and maintaining records, reviewing production reports, and following through on deviations from expected results and goals.                                                  

 

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Directs feed manufacturing and feed deliveries in carrying out the approved programs.
  • Performs administrative duties in preparing and analyzing reports and records.
  • Actively pursues acquisition of information or skills to manage feed manufacturing and deliveries.
  • Holds supervisors and employees accountable for feed manufacturing and delivery.
  • Manages the learning and training of subordinates to continually improve their skills and knowledge.
  • Maintains close and effective working relationships with accounting, technical services, vendors, contract producers, and government agencies.
  • Performs other duties as required.
  • This is a safety sensitive position.

 

Supervisory Responsibilities: Manages two subordinate superintendents who supervise a total of 50 employees in the Feed Mill. Is responsible for the overall direction, coordination, and evaluation of these units. Also directly supervises one non-supervisory employee. Carries out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the organization's policies and applicable laws. Responsibilities include interviewing, hiring, and training employees; plan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ance; rewarding and disciplining employees; addressing complaints and resolving problems.
